Instrument Electrical Technician

Channel Personnel Services
Chicago, IL Full Time

  1. Provide planning and onsite support to the plant, with a strong focus on critical safety systems and system reliability. Be willing to travel to other plants in the region to assist in duties of day to day and turnaround opportunities.
  2. Perform calibrations, troubleshooting, repairs, and instrumentation installations as required
  3. Performs all of the administrative and reporting tasks of the position including:
  4. Maintaining, operating, and maintenance history for all equipment as may be required.
  5. Preparing and maintaining documentation such as EAM work orders, Contractor Service Reports, and equipment calibration records as required by Procal Instrumentation Computerized Maintenance Management System (CMMS).
 
Primary Responsibilities:

  1. Maintain a high degree of personal safety and environmental awareness at all times.
  2. Troubleshooting, calibration, and maintenance of pneumatic, electronic, analog, and digital process control instrumentation.
  3. Troubleshoot/Repair Predictive program instrumentation and document instrumentation repair history in the CMMS system as required by site specific documentation
  4. Troubleshoot systems utilizing Schematic Wiring Diagrams (SWD) and Process & Instrumentation Diagrams (P&ID) as they relate to process control.
  5. Troubleshooting, maintenance, and minor repair of low voltage electrical systems (600VAC and below).
  6. Day to day Process Analytical Equipment Calibration and Maintenance, types of which may include: Thermal Conductivity, Flame Ionization, Paramagnetic, Electrolytic, Fuel Cell, and Gas Chromatography process analyzers.
  7. Schedule and perform activities related to the operation and maintenance of electrical and electronic control systems, pneumatic instrumentation, control valves, motor control systems, low voltage electrical distribution, computer interfaces, and analytical equipment.
  8. Troubleshooting, Maintenance, Repair/Replacement of Automatic Control Valves.
  9. Ensure replacement spare parts are available or replaced once installed.
  10. Personnel will have to climb ladders, stairways, and operate man-lifts for elevated instrumentation and control valve maintenance.
  11. Personnel will have to instruct contract personnel on safety rules, regulations, and maintain constant surveillance to assure their compliance at all times.
  12. Personnel will have "On Call" periodically. They must carry a company cell phone for availability while on call and at other times.
  13. Personnel must have a valid state issued driver license in good standing with the issuing state. Must be able to drive company and rental vehicle from time to time.
 
Qualifications

  1. High School Diploma or equivalent is required.
  2. Associates in Applied Sciences Degree or equivalent apprenticeship preferred.
  3. 3 years related experience in process control instrumentation
  4. Proficiency with a variety of I/E hand tools meters, instrument calibration equipment etc.
  5. Working knowledge of electricity, electrical systems and motors.
  6. Can read and understand P&ID's and schematic wiring diagrams.
  7. Strong organization and planning skills.
  8. Strong computer skills.
  9. Written and oral communication skills
